Fitness forums offer a place to share goals, ask questions, and find support. They help keep motivation strong. Many forums have members at all fitness levels. You can learn from others’ experiences and advice. Here are some of the top fitness forums to join.
Bodybuilding.com Community
The Bodybuilding.com Community is large and active. It covers weightlifting, nutrition, and workout plans. Users share progress photos and tips. The forum includes expert advice and user success stories. It suits those focused on strength and muscle gain.
Reddit Fitness Groups
Reddit hosts many fitness groups with different focuses. Subreddits like r/Fitness and r/loseit offer a mix of advice and support. Members post workouts, meal ideas, and challenges. The community is diverse and welcoming. It is easy to find a group that fits your style.
Myfitnesspal Forums
MyFitnessPal Forums focus on nutrition and weight management. Users track food and exercise using the app. The forum helps with diet plans, recipes, and motivation. It is a good space for people wanting to improve eating habits and lose weight.
Fitbit Community
The Fitbit Community connects users of Fitbit devices. Members share data, goals, and challenges. It offers tips for using Fitbit features. The forum encourages daily activity and healthy habits. It is perfect for those who enjoy tracking their fitness progress.
Sparkpeople
SparkPeople provides tools and a supportive forum. Users find advice on fitness, nutrition, and mental health. The community hosts challenges and group support. It is helpful for beginners and experienced fitness enthusiasts. The platform promotes a balanced approach to health.
